添加运营商vip接口参数

This commit is contained in:
BOOL\25024
2023-11-28 09:08:14 +08:00
parent c9890cc806
commit 8d1ae66bc5

View File

@@ -85,25 +85,9 @@
<el-table-column label="备注" align="center" prop="remark" /> <el-table-column label="备注" align="center" prop="remark" />
<el-table-column label="操作" align="center" class-name="small-padding fixed-width"> <el-table-column label="操作" align="center" class-name="small-padding fixed-width">
<template slot-scope="scope"> <template slot-scope="scope">
<!-- <el-button
size="mini"
type="text"
icon="el-icon-edit"
@click="handleUpdate(scope.row)"
v-hasPermi="['member:info:edit']"
>修改
</el-button>-->
<el-button size="mini" type="text" icon="el-icon-edit" @click="handleUpdateBalance(scope.row)" <el-button size="mini" type="text" icon="el-icon-edit" @click="handleUpdateBalance(scope.row)"
v-hasPermi="['member:balance:update']">充值/扣款 v-hasPermi="['member:balance:update']">充值/扣款
</el-button> </el-button>
<!-- <el-button
size="mini"
type="text"
icon="el-icon-delete"
@click="handleDelete(scope.row)"
v-hasPermi="['member:info:remove']"
>删除
</el-button>-->
</template> </template>
</el-table-column> </el-table-column>
</el-table> </el-table>
@@ -156,12 +140,12 @@
<el-radio v-model="type" label="2" border>扣款</el-radio> <el-radio v-model="type" label="2" border>扣款</el-radio>
</el-form-item> </el-form-item>
<el-form-item label="金额" prop="balance"> <el-form-item label="金额" prop="balance">
<el-input-number v-model="updatePrincipalBalance" placeholder="请输入金额" :min="0" <el-input-number v-model="updatePrincipalBalance" placeholder="请输入金额" :min="0" :controls="false"
:controls="false" :precision="2"/> :precision="2" />
</el-form-item> </el-form-item>
<el-form-item label="赠送金" prop="balance"> <el-form-item label="赠送金" prop="balance">
<el-input-number v-model="updateGiftBalance" placeholder="请输入赠送金" :min="0" <el-input-number v-model="updateGiftBalance" placeholder="请输入赠送金" :min="0" :controls="false"
:controls="false" :precision="2"/> :precision="2" />
</el-form-item> </el-form-item>
</el-form> </el-form>
<div slot="footer" class="dialog-footer"> <div slot="footer" class="dialog-footer">
@@ -384,6 +368,7 @@ export default {
}, },
/* 开卡确定按钮 */ /* 开卡确定按钮 */
submitCreateMerchantVip() { submitCreateMerchantVip() {
this.createMerchantVip.targetMerchantId = this.selectedValue
console.log("submitCreateMerchantVip", this.createMerchantVip); console.log("submitCreateMerchantVip", this.createMerchantVip);
createMerchantVip(this.createMerchantVip).then(response => { createMerchantVip(this.createMerchantVip).then(response => {
console.log("开卡确定按钮 response:", response); console.log("开卡确定按钮 response:", response);